Description

The gods, witches and politicians all enjoy the daily tug-of-war for control. In a world of constant scheming and manoeuvring, their peaceful world of ruining each other's day was truly disrupted. What if it was all just a distraction keeping everyone busy until They came back home again?

At the urging of her beloved grandmother, Cassie takes an apparently safe and humdrum job in a government office in Glasgow. However, it turns out the conspiracy theorists are right, and there's more to the civil service than box-ticking and inscrutable acronyms. When Cassie is drawn into a plot involving alien invaders, unscrupulous billionaires and the highest levels of government, she also discovers that living in her home city are a group of semi-retired gods, witches and supernatural beings, hidden in plain sight. As Cassie's true power becomes apparent - she can get people to do what she wants merely by suggesting it to them - she becomes a vital ally against the forces that want to rid the world of gods and humans alike.

They have only 10 days to save the human race and themselves.Reader reviews on Goodreads
